8 Illustrative Balance Sheet Assets Cash, Inventories & Receivables Infrastructure, Property, Plant & Equipment Total Assets Liabilities Payables Borrowings Provisions Total Liabilities $ 000 t Y Y Y Yt 15 Equity Ref: AIFMM, Table , p 2 9. t Yt Financial Sustainability Indicators Operating Surplus Ratio operating result (exclusive of capital income) expressed as a percentage of total operating income 2. Net Financial Liabilities Ratio debt and other financial liabilities less financial assets expressed as percentage of operating revenue (excl. capital income) 3. Asset Renewal Funding Ratio asset renewal and replacement expenditure for a period expressed as percentage of renewal and replacement expenditure identified in AM Plan for same period [where AM Plan is unreliable, cautiously use 3A] 4. Asset Sustainability Ratio asset replacement expenditure relative to depreciation for a period Ref: AIFMM, Table , p

16 Implement Improvement Plan Apply good project management practices 1. Confirm the project brief or scoping report 2. Identify resource requirements external advisors, staff input hours and budget 3. Train staff 4. Monitor and control project progress (time, cost and quality) 5. Report on all aspects of project progress, cost and scope 6. Audit project outputs 7. Periodically review project objectives, scope, timeframe and composition of AM teat. Modify as appropriate 31 Ref: IIMM, Sec 3.5, p Monitor Performance Outcomes Is performance improving, staying the same or getting worse? Achievement of organisational and AM objectives Service delivery (quality, cost, etc.) AM maturity Data confidence Regularly report performance outcomes to top management (Council/Board, Audit Committee, CEO/Exec. management team) 32 16
